CLEARWATER, FL — Ruth Eckerd Hall will host So You Think You Can Dance Live! on October 29 at 8pm. Tickets are now on sale for the Clearwater, FL, performance, inspired by the 16-time Emmy Award–winning series.

The top 10 finalists from Season 16 will sashay, pop and lock their way across stages in 40 cities across America. So You Think You Can Dance LIVE! 2019 kicks off in Atlantic City, NJ, on October 12 before working its way through the U.S. The last dance will be held in Reno, NV, on December 6.
Showgoers in Clearwater will enjoy some of Season 16's most popular routines.

Held by Industrial Media's 19 Entertainment and Dick Clark Productions, the live tour takes your favorite routines off of the screen and onto the stage. Fans will see one-of-a-kind dances from their favorite performers — an elite group of finalists that stood out this season. The show will highlight the best of an array of genres, spanning hip hop and contemporary to ballroom dance.

Watch as the show winds on this summer to find out who will be joining on the live tour. The Season 16 Finale will air September 9 on Fox. So far this season, the judges have narrowed down the group to the top 20 performers. Fan favorites include tap dancer Aleksandr Ostanin (who won the Ukranian So You Think You Can Dance in 2008), female hip-hop dancer Anna Linstruth, B-boy Bailey Munoz and salsa dancer Melany Mercedes.
